#c6066e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c6066e is composed of 77.6% red, 2.4%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97% magenta, 44.4%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 327.5 degrees, a saturation of 94.1% and a lightness of 40%. #c6066e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0cdc with #8d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

#c6066e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c6066e has RGB values of R:198, G:6, B:110 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.97, Y:0.44,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 12977774.

Shades and Tints of #c6066e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080004 is the darkest color, while #fff4fa is the lightest one.
